FORT WORTH (KRLD) - Fort Worth police have arrested a man, accused of capital murder, two sexual assaults and indecent exposure.
31-year-old Lee Dexter Joiner was arrested Tuesday.
Police say Joiner attacked two women in the last two weeks. The first, a 38-year-old woman, was attacked at about 5 a.m. Aug. 29 on the 1900 block of Ederville Road. The second, a 40-year-old woman, was attacked at about 4:30 a.m. Sept. 3.
While in jail, investigators charged him with the Sept. 7 murder of Ruby Antionette Maeda, a 53-year-old Hispanic woman whose body was found dumped along the 1500 block of Ederville Road.
Police also say Joiner is a suspect in at least one other sexual assault, but believe there could be more.
Joiner is currently being held in the Tarrant County Jail without bond. It's not clear if he's obtained an attorney.
